CIS Celebrates 15 Years in Zachary

Cardiovascular Institute of the South (CIS) is celebrating 15 years of providing comprehensive cardiovascular care in Zachary. From the beginning, CIS fostered a close partnership with Lane Regional Medical Center (Lane), and together, the two formed a comprehensive cardiovascular program. 

Since then, more than 20,000 procedures have been performed, 450 patients have been treated for heart attacks, and a new state-of-the-art catheterization laboratory is set to be installed at Lane in November of this year. 

In the past 15 years, the team has brought many firsts and achievements to Zachary including:

-The first angioplasty in Zachary in 2007

-Opening of the Lane Regional Cardiovascular Center in 2008

-Chamber of Commerce Business of the Year in 2009 (CIS)

-Cycle IV Chest Pain Center Accreditation in 2020 (Lane)

-Comprehensive radial access with over 95% of heart procedures done through the wrist 

-The use of devices and procedures such as: The Diamondback 360◦™ Orbital Atherectomy System, the TRYTON Side Branch Stent, subcutaneous ICD implantation, the Crosser CTO recanalization catheter, the Optical Coherence Tomography catheter, the Impella left ventricular assist device, the Sentry Bioconvertible Inferior Vena Cava (IVC) Filter and the lithotripsy balloon by Shockwave Medical, Inc.

“For 15 years, CIS has been committed to advancing the quality and access to cardiovascular care in Zachary,” explained Deepak Thekkoott, MD, interventional cardiologist at CIS. “We have brought innovative heart and vascular treatments, with new technology and diagnostic tools to aid in the early detection and prevention of disease. We love caring for patients in this community and look forward to many years ahead.”
